Circulation of the Atmosphere
Objectives


Earth (Courtesy of NASA) After reading, studying, and discussing Chapter 7, you should be able to:

  • Explain the difference between macroscale, mesoscale, and microscale winds.

  • List and describe several types of local winds.

  • Discuss the three-cell circulation model of the atmosphere.

  • Identify each of Earth's idealized zonal pressure belts.

  • Discuss the locations and causes of the major monsoons.

  • Discuss the westerlies and polar jet stream.

  • Describe the relation between global winds and ocean currents.

  • Describe the occurrence and effects of El Niño and La Niña.

  • Discuss the global distribution of precipitation and the precipitation regimes on a hypothetical continent.
